#1049 - Last Stone Weight II
Problem Description
You are given an array of integers stones where stones[i] is the weight of the ith stone.
We are playing a game with the stones. On each turn, we choose any two stones and smash them together. Suppose the stones have weights x and y with x <= y. The result of this smash is:
- If x == y, both stones are destroyed, and
- If x != y, the stone of weight x is destroyed, and the stone of weight y has new weight y - x.
At the end of the game, there is at most one stone left.
Return the smallest possible weight of the left stone. If there are no stones left, return 0.
Solution
/**
* @param {number[]} stones
* @return {number}
*/
var lastStoneWeightII = function(stones) {
const totalSum = stones.reduce((sum, weight) => sum + weight, 0);
const target = Math.floor(totalSum / 2);
const set = new Set([0]);
for (const stone of stones) {
const prev = new Set(set);
for (const sum of prev) {
if (sum + stone <= target) {
set.add(sum + stone);
}
}
}
return totalSum - 2 * Math.max(...set);
};
